Dilbert is an American comic strip written and illustrated by Scott Adams, first published on April 16, 1989. [2] It is known for its satirical office humor about a white-collar , micromanaged office with engineer Dilbert as the title character .

Dilbert is a fictional character and the main character and protagonist of the comic strip of the same name, created by Scott Adams.The character has ideas which are typically sensible and occasionally even revolutionary, but they are rarely pursued because he is powerless.
